Mr Abdul Gaffar Dudhniwala
MBBS, M.S.(ORTH), MRCS ED, FRCS (TR.&ORTH)
Consultant Orthopaedic Spinal and Trauma Surgeon
Mr Dudhniwala is a fellowship-trained spinal surgeon with trauma and orthopaedic surgery training from the Welsh orthopaedic rotation and postgraduate orthopaedic training from Mumbai. His elective practise primarily involves treatment of degenerative spinal conditions of cervical and lumbar spine with minimally invasive techniques.
Mr Dudhniwala’s NHS practice is based at Royal Free London NHS Trust, where besides spinal surgery he is also involved in the provision of orthopaedic trauma (fracture) care. He is actively involved in the teaching of undergraduate students, training of junior doctors and teaches as a faculty in orthopaedic training courses and postgraduate teaching programmes.
Mr Dudhniwala has been published in many peer-reviewed medical journals and also contributed to a textbook with a chapter on spine. He has extensively presented at national and international conferences.
